CSAM Membership Options
Use this section to compare CSAM-ASAM membership types and choose the option that best fits your career stage or professional role.
Physician Member
For licensed allopathic or osteopathic physicians.
Current pricing: ASAM: $595 | CSAM: $256 | Total: $851
Associate Member
For non-physician professionals who teach, conduct research, or provide clinical care for individuals at risk for or living with substance use disorder.
Current pricing: ASAM: $305 | CSAM: $129 | Total: $434
Early Career Physician
For physicians in their first two years after completing residency or fellowship, or in their first two years practicing addiction medicine as a significant part of their work.
Current pricing: ASAM: $295 | CSAM: $128 | Total: $423
Resident Member
For interns or residents with a valid medical license or equivalent certifying document.
Current pricing: ASAM: $50 | CSAM: $45 | Total: $95
Student Member
For students or physicians enrolled in an accredited university, institution, or addiction medicine fellowship program.
Current pricing: $0
Retired Member
For members ages 65 and older who are no longer practicing medicine, or members who are disabled.
Current pricing: ASAM: $180 | CSAM: $74 | Total: $254
